Former player, Emilio Izaguirre has claimed that Celtic have taken on board his recommendation to keep tabs on Kervin Arriaga. The 23-year-old was due to feature in the Tokyo Olympics but is sidelined due to an injury. Arriaga predominately plays as a holding midfielder but does chip in with the occasional goal.

Izaguirre had two spells in Glasgow. After leaving for Saudi Arabia, he rejoined the hoops in 2018 under Brendan Rodgers. Aged 35, Izaguirre is still playing football in Honduras.

As quoted by SunSport, speaking to Diez, this is what Emilio had to say on the matter;

I want Arriaga to go abroad because for me it is a pride that another Honduran goes out and triumphs.

I spoke to Celtic about a move for him right now.

“I talked to the club and they told me they were going to see him at the Olympics, but that didn’t happen. [due to injury]

It is worth saying that there have been no other links established between Celtic and Kervin Arriaga but the left back’s claim should not be dismissed, the club should be exploiting transfer markets to bring in young stars of the future. However, it is hard to believe that there will be significant movement in regards to this transfer as Celtic are comfortable in the centre of the pitch, however, does Emilio know of a right-back?
